Second Chance II LLC

Outpatient Services in Dundalk, Maryland. Outpatient Services provider listed on SAMHSA's Behavioral Health Treatment Services Locator (findtreatment.gov), the U.S.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ration's official directory of state-licensed and federally surveyed treatment facilities. Type of care: Substance use treatment. Service setting: Outpatient; Intensive outpatient treatment; Outpatient methadone/buprenorphine

Phone: (443) 503-5096

Address: 3413 Dundalk Avenue, Dundalk, Maryland, 21222
